Excellenzinitiative: TUM is 'excellent'!

The DFG (German Research Foundation) today (2012-06-15) announced the decision of the second programme phase of the German Excellence Initiative .

The TUM retains its title as University of Excellence. New Universities of Excellence are the HU Berlin, the universities Bremen, Köln, Tübingen and the TU Dresden.
